首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> VB >

关于声明dll的路径有关问题,新手求教

2012-02-26 
关于声明dll的路径问题,新手求教例如:PublicDeclareFunctionsavefileLibnewfile.dll (ByValf1AsLong,ByV

关于声明dll的路径问题,新手求教
例如:
Public   Declare   Function   savefile   Lib   "newfile.dll "   (ByVal   f1   As   Long,   ByVal   f2   As   Long)   As   Long

我copy这句代码到我的程序中,并将newfile.dll文件也copy到我的工程所在的文件夹下了,但是执行后就找不到这个dll文件,一定要写上dll文件的绝对路径才行。但是原来就是这样写的,不加路径的,别人为什么就可以成功呢?

[解决办法]
工程是不是有多个文件夹,放到最高目录

*****************************************************************************
欢迎使用CSDN论坛专用阅读器 : CSDN Reader(附全部源代码)

最新版本:20070212

http://www.cnblogs.com/feiyun0112/archive/2006/09/20/509783.html
[解决办法]
呵呵..

放到WINDOWS文件夹一般都能解决...建议如果是XP\2K\03放到SYSTEM32
[解决办法]
我遇到过,如果是98系统,有时重新启动计算机能解决问题。其他系统就只能拷到system32下的了。好像和工程的相关设置有关。因为它找文件是有顺序的,是可以指定目录的。

热点排行